Captcha egy helyszínen php frissítésével

apchu elleni védekezésre használt a mindennapok robotok spam oldalak automatikus.

Először is, ez vonatkozik a weboldalak a kész motorokat. Sajnos, nem megmenteni egy captcha (ha az interneten van a leírás a „lyuk” a motort). Igaz, ha a webhely már nagyon népszerű, akkor csak az emberek, akik szeretnének propiaritsya saját költségén. Ők írni a forgatókönyvet alatt volt a motor, és biztos, hogy rendesen a helyén egyébként.

Elleni védelem érdekében mindezt kell tenni captcha. De nem mindig keletkezik captcha is, így akár egy személy nem tudja megfejteni. Emiatt azt javasoljuk, hogy ezt a különleges captcha a frissítést.

Azaz, ha a felhasználó nem tud megfejteni, hogy megnyomja a „Frissítés” gomb, az ellenőrző kódot más lesz. Felismerés, hogy elemezzük a mai.

Kezdeni szétszedni kódot generáló captcha.

Van egy font a következő útvonalon: "fonts / verdana.ttf". Ezután hozzon létre egy speciális fájl captcha.php egy egyedi kódot.

Tény, hogy a forgatókönyvet három szakaszból áll:

  1. Létrehoz egy véletlenszerű karaktersorozat és bejegyzését a munkamenet.
  2. A fényképek rajz.
  3. Küldés egy fejlécet és képeket eredményez.

Mindhárom pontot különböző módon lehet megvalósítani a különböző fogások, de mindhárom szakaszában mindig jelen van. Tudod venni néhány kész kódgenerálást meglehetősen bonyolult, de ugyanakkor elég olvasható captcha.

Továbbá meg kell foglalkozni a következtetést captcha.

Ha rákattint az „Update” gombra a címke a captcha img src attribútum változott. Src különbözik minden alkalommal. Ez a nagyon captcha nincs hatása (ha nem akarjuk, természetesen), de a böngésző az új képet, tehát betölti újra. A captcha.php létrehozott egy teljesen új kódot, meg van írva a session újra, újra rajzolt képet, és visszatér címke után img.

Kapcsolódó cikkek